We are building a pond for a few ducks and geese. Can anyone tell me how deep and wide it should be?

It doesn't need to be super deep, but the ducks love to be able to upend in the water so if it's even a couple feet deep they'd love it..but if it was like 3 or 4 feet and they could dive a litte and be just happy as pigs in mud!  As far as how wide, that's really a personal preference and it also depends on how many ducks you have.  If you have a ton you of course want to make it big enough that they can swim around and not bump into each other..lol
